Understanding Ozempic and Its Role in Modern Medicine

Ozempic, known by its generic name semaglutide, is a glucagon-like peptide-1 (GLP-1) receptor agonist. It works by stimulating insulin secretion, suppressing appetite, and slowing gastric emptying, thereby aiding in glucose regulation and weight loss. Its once-weekly injection schedule makes it a convenient option for many patients.
